46static ssize_t show_parent(struct class_device *class_dev, char *buf)
47{
48	struct net_device *dev =
49		container_of(class_dev, struct net_device, class_dev);
50	struct ipoib_dev_priv *priv = netdev_priv(dev);
51
52	return sprintf(buf, "%s\n", priv->parent->name);
53}
54static CLASS_DEVICE_ATTR(parent, S_IRUGO, show_parent, NULL);
55
56int ipoib_vlan_add(struct net_device *pdev, unsigned short pkey)
57{
58	struct ipoib_dev_priv *ppriv, *priv;
59	char intf_name[IFNAMSIZ];
60	int result;
61
62	if (!capable(CAP_NET_ADMIN))
63		return -EPERM;
64
65	ppriv = netdev_priv(pdev);
66
67	down(&ppriv->vlan_mutex);
68
69	/*
70	 * First ensure this isn't a duplicate. We check the parent device and
71	 * then all of the child interfaces to make sure the Pkey doesn't match.
72	 */
73	if (ppriv->pkey == pkey) {
74		result = -ENOTUNIQ;
75		goto err;
76	}
77
78	list_for_each_entry(priv, &ppriv->child_intfs, list) {
79		if (priv->pkey == pkey) {
80			result = -ENOTUNIQ;
81			goto err;
82		}
83	}
84
85	snprintf(intf_name, sizeof intf_name, "%s.%04x",
86		 ppriv->dev->name, pkey);
87	priv = ipoib_intf_alloc(intf_name);
88	if (!priv) {
89		result = -ENOMEM;
90		goto err;
91	}
92
93	set_bit(IPOIB_FLAG_SUBINTERFACE, &priv->flags);
94
95	priv->pkey = pkey;
96
97	memcpy(priv->dev->dev_addr, ppriv->dev->dev_addr, INFINIBAND_ALEN);
98	priv->dev->broadcast[8] = pkey >> 8;
99	priv->dev->broadcast[9] = pkey & 0xff;
100
101	result = ipoib_dev_init(priv->dev, ppriv->ca, ppriv->port);
102	if (result < 0) {
103		ipoib_warn(ppriv, "failed to initialize subinterface: "
104			   "device %s, port %d",
105			   ppriv->ca->name, ppriv->port);
106		goto device_init_failed;
107	}
108
109	result = register_netdev(priv->dev);
110	if (result) {
111		ipoib_warn(priv, "failed to initialize; error %i", result);
112		goto register_failed;
113	}
114
115	priv->parent = ppriv->dev;
116
117	if (ipoib_create_debug_file(priv->dev))
118		goto debug_failed;
119
120	if (ipoib_add_pkey_attr(priv->dev))
121		goto sysfs_failed;
122
123	if (class_device_create_file(&priv->dev->class_dev,
124				     &class_device_attr_parent))
125		goto sysfs_failed;
126
127	list_add_tail(&priv->list, &ppriv->child_intfs);
128
129	up(&ppriv->vlan_mutex);
130
131	return 0;
132
133sysfs_failed:
134	ipoib_delete_debug_file(priv->dev);
135
136debug_failed:
137	unregister_netdev(priv->dev);
138
139register_failed:
140	ipoib_dev_cleanup(priv->dev);
141
142device_init_failed:
143	free_netdev(priv->dev);
144
145err:
146	up(&ppriv->vlan_mutex);
147	return result;
148}

150int ipoib_vlan_delete(struct net_device *pdev, unsigned short pkey)
151{
152	struct ipoib_dev_priv *ppriv, *priv, *tpriv;
153	int ret = -ENOENT;
154
155	if (!capable(CAP_NET_ADMIN))
156		return -EPERM;
157
158	ppriv = netdev_priv(pdev);
159
160	down(&ppriv->vlan_mutex);
161	list_for_each_entry_safe(priv, tpriv, &ppriv->child_intfs, list) {
162		if (priv->pkey == pkey) {
163			unregister_netdev(priv->dev);
164			ipoib_dev_cleanup(priv->dev);
165
166			list_del(&priv->list);
167
168			kfree(priv);
169
170			ret = 0;
171			break;
172		}
173	}
174	up(&ppriv->vlan_mutex);
175
176	return ret;
177}
